What to Do After a Hit-and-Run Accident
The moments after a crash can feel chaotic and overwhelming. Taking the right steps can protect your health and your claim:
- 
Stay at the scene – Never leave, even if the other driver has. 
- 
Call 911 – Report the accident immediately. Provide as much detail as possible about the fleeing vehicle, and request medical help if anyone is injured. 
- 
Seek medical care – Even if you feel fine, some injuries don’t show symptoms right away. Get checked for internal or delayed-onset injuries. 
- 
Exchange information with anyone who remained at the scene – Share your name, contact details, and insurance information, and collect theirs. 
- 
Notify your insurance company – Many insurers require prompt reporting. Filing quickly can help prevent delays or denials. 
-

Gathering Evidence at the Scene
If you’re able, collecting evidence immediately after the crash can strengthen your case:
- 
Write down what you remember about the fleeing vehicle (make, model, color, or partial license plate). 
- 
Note the direction the driver fled. 
- 
Take photos of the damage, the crash scene, and any paint transfer or debris from the other car. 
- 
Collect contact information from witnesses who saw what happened.

Can You Sue a Driver After They’re Caught?
If police identify and arrest the at-fault driver, they may face criminal charges ranging from misdemeanors to serious felonies—especially if injuries or fatalities are involved. These penalties can include:
- 
Jail or prison time 
- 
Fines up to $10,000 
- 
License suspension 
- 
Probation 
- 
Court fees 
Even if the state prosecutes the driver, you still have the right to file a civil claim to pursue compensation for your losses.
Compensation in a Hit-and-Run Accident
Depending on your case, you may be able to recover damages for:
- 
Medical bills and rehabilitation 
- 
Lost income and reduced earning capacity 
- 
Property damage 
- 
Pain and suffering 
- 
Emotional distress, PTSD, and anxiety 
- 
Scarring or disfigurement 
- 
Loss of quality of life 
- 
Wrongful death damages, including funeral expenses

What if the Driver Is Never Found?
Unfortunately, not every hit-and-run driver is caught. Even if police cannot locate the offender, you may still have options for recovering compensation. Depending on your policy, you may be able to file a claim through:
- 
Personal Injury Protection (PIP) – Covers certain medical expenses regardless of fault. 
- 
Uninsured/Underinsured Motorist (UM/UIM) Coverage – Provides coverage when the at-fault driver has no insurance or cannot be identified.
